Question

Infinitely many perpendicular bisectors can be drawn to a given ray.

Options

  • True

  • False

MCQ
True or False
Advertisements

Solution

This statement is False.

Explanation:

Because, for every line segment, there is one perpendicular bisector that passes through the midpoint of the line. There are infinitely many bisectors, but only one perpendicular bisector for any segment.
